Alleging that the AIADMK government was foisting cases on the DMK leaders and sending them to judicial custody, party president M. Karunanidhi said those in power would reap the bitter fruits of their actions.
In a statement here, he said the rulers were using the police department to target the DMK leaders without any evidence to support their action.
“If DMK leaders are released on bail, they file a new case against them to keep them in prison. They are using the police for the purpose and will certainly pay the price for their action. The police also cannot escape the consequences,” he said.
Mr. Karunanidhi said the ruling AIADMK had spent its four months in office either expanding various welfare schemes and programmes of the DMK government or winding them up and there were no original initiatives.
“This is because they are always thinking about foisting cases on the DMK leaders,” he added.
